The ministers of housing and military production and the head of the "Arab Industrialization" are discussing the requirements of the "A Decent Life" initiative

Dr. Assem Al-Jazzar, Minister of Housing, Utilities and Urban Communities, held a meeting today with Engineer Mohamed Ahmed Morsi, Minister of State for Military Production, and Lieutenant-General Abdel Moneim El-Terras,  Chairman of the Arab Organization for Industrialization, to discuss procedures for standardized procurement and local manufacturing, and to provide tasks and requirements for the implementation of various projects within the initiative Presidential "A Decent Life", to develop the Egyptian countryside, in the presence of officials of the two ministries, the Arab Organization for Industrialization, and the Federation of Industries.

 

The Minister of Housing emphasized that President Abdel Fattah El-Sisi's directives confirm the reliance on Egyptian-made local products in implementing the various projects in the presidential initiative "A Decent Life", in order to localize and encourage the Egyptian industry, and provide job opportunities for the local community, which is one of the most important goals of the presidential initiative, as well as The implementation of centralized purchases combined with the needs, which contributes to reducing the cost of implementing these projects.

 

Dr. Assem Al-Jazzar added that contractors have already started implementing projects on the ground in some centers that will be implemented in the first year of the initiative, stressing that the various projects that will be implemented within the presidential initiative "A Decent Life" to develop villages and dependencies nationwide are among those The most important national projects that are currently being implemented at the state level, and are being monitored directly and periodically by President Abdel Fattah El-Sisi, and by Dr. Mostafa Madbouly, Prime Minister, in order to provide a decent life for the 55 million Egyptian citizens living in rural areas.

 

The Minister of State for Military Production indicated that the presidential initiative, "A Dignified Life," is a great opportunity to localize the industry, rely on local products, improve the quality of local products and upgrade them to be able to compete with imported products.

 

The head of the Arab Organization for Industrialization confirmed that the organization is ready to provide all aspects of support and assistance and reach the best price for the tasks and requirements required to implement this important national project, which will provide a decent life for our people in the Egyptian countryside, as the success of this project is a success for all of us.

 

During the meeting, officials of the Ministry of Military Production confirmed that the Combined Management Committee has been formed, and includes members from the Ministry of Military Production, the Arab Organization for Industrialization, and the Federation of Industries. This committee undertakes the task of providing all the needs required for the implementation of projects, and at the prices determined for the combined purchase, from During communication with the Ministry of Housing agencies working in implementing the Presidential Initiative projects.

 

It was also agreed between officials of the Ministries of Housing and Military Production to form a committee from all parties whose task would be to coordinate efforts, accelerate the rates of supply and provide the necessary tasks for implementation, as well as form joint working groups for daily communication and speed of implementation, stressing that this form of cooperation can be generalized in the future. The officials of the Ministry of Housing explained that during the meeting, the mechanisms of obtaining the best price for the tasks and requirements required during the project implementation period, the ability of the local industry to produce annual production, and the provision of project needs, were discussed in order to accelerate the project implementation rates and finish it as soon as possible.

 

Officials of the facilities sector at the Ministry of Housing also confirmed that an inventory of the total needs and tasks required to implement the projects of the Presidential Initiative "A Decent Life" was prepared, standardizing the foundations of project implementation, standardizing needs, and enumerating the detailed needs of a number of centers.
